    The cgo tool is enabled by default for native builds on systems where
    it is expected to work. It is disabled by default when cross-compiling
    as well as when the CC environment variable is unset and the default
    C compiler (typically gcc or clang) cannot be found on the system PATH.
    You can override the default by setting the CGO_ENABLED
